SICILY. Messana. Circa 411-408 BC. Tetradrachm (Silver, 24 mm, 16.86 g, 2 h). The nymph Messana, wearing chiton and standing left with the reins in both hands, driving biga of mules walking to left; above, Nike flying right to crown Messana; in exergue, two opposed dolphins. Rev. ΜΕΣΣΑΝΙΟΝ Hare springing to right; below, head of youthful Pan to right, with curly hair and with a tiny horn over his forehead. Caltabiano 604 (D217/R236). SNG ANS 369 (same dies). Well struck, carefully centered, and lightly toned. Some uncleaned deposits of horn silver on the obverse, otherwise, good very fine.
From the Vineyard Collection and from that of Dr. R. Alexander, New York Sale V, 16 January 2003, 39, ex Numismatic Fine Arts 14, 29 November 1984, 41.
